  • Romance

    2011 16+ 7 min

    by Georges Schwizgebel

    While on an airplane, a traveller’s spirit plunges into a dream world. Here, under the influence of the unknown, the logic of his desires prevails, and a romantic saga takes shape. This animated film by Georges Schwizgebel masterfully transports us into a swirling world. Set to the twists and turns of a Rachmaninoff scherzo, Romance exuberantly marries music and movement, erasing the boundary between dreams and reality.

  • Rocks

    2001 16+ 8 min

    by Chris Stenner, Heidi Wittlinger & Arvid Uibel

    The stone-people Hew and Kew have seen a lot in their everlasting lives on top of their mountain. Therefore they’re only mildly amazed by the ongoings in the valley below, they’ve got their own little problems to deal with. But all of a sudden, Mankind is discovering and inventing, instead of just woozeling, and this new behaviour starts to threaten Hew’s and Kew’s stoic peacefulness…

  • Rising Above

    2023 Adults 4 min

    by Natálie Durchánková

    This anidoc depicts the story and feelings of a woman who became a victim of rape and attempted murder. Her severe trauma is symbolised by a broken mirror and her futile effort to put the pieces back together. A deep probe into her mind maps the way to come to terms with this experience – at least partially.
